Ayav, TolgaGürakın, ÇağrıAyav, Tolga2023-11-132023-11-132019-07http://standard-demo.gcris.com/handle/123456789/3722Thesis (Master)--Izmir Institute of Technology, Computer Engineering, Izmir, 2019Includes bibliographical references (leaves: 48-49)Text in English; Abstract: Turkish and EnglishThis study, purposes to explain the development stages and methodology of data classification service that has a text-based adaptable programming interface. One of the successful classification algorithms, XGBoost, was preferred in the study. The dataset that is used in the study obtained by 'Digital Business Tracking Application' of a name anonymized company. The dataset is tested by using different classification algorithms and detailed performance evaluation was conducted. As a result, highest accuracy rate is obtained with 'Data Classification Service' which was developed by using XGBoost algorithm.Bu çalışma, metin-tabanlı, uyarlanabilir bir programlama arayüzüne sahip; veri sınıflandırma servisi geliştirme aşamalarını ve çalışmada takip edilen metodolojiyi konu alır. Çalışmada, başarılı sınıflandırma algoritmalarından biri olan XGBoost tercih edilmiştir. Çalışmada kullandığımız veri kümesi, bilgilerini anonimleştirdiğimiz bir şirketin; 'Dijital İş Takip Uygulaması' aracılığı ile elde edilmiştir. Veri seti farklı sınıflandırma algoritmaları ile de test edilmiş ve detaylı performans değerlendirmeleri yapılmıştır. Sonuç olarak, testlerimizde en yüksek doğruluk oranı, XGBoost algoritması ile geliştirdiğimiz veri sınıflandırma servisi ile elde edildi.xii, 49 leaveseninfo:eu-repo/semantics/openAccessXGBoostNatural language processingSupervised learningMachine learningMultinomial classificationA learning-based demand classification service with using XGBoost in institutional areaKurumsal alanda XGBoost ile öğrenme-tabanlı talep sınıflandırma servisiMaster Thesis